Flight Examiners play a central safety role in aviation. They maintain pilot licence standards in Europe. With the publication of the Flight Examiner’s Manual (FEM) EASA provides a reference companion to the Examiner standardisation requirements as set out in the Aircrew Regulation 1178/2011.

The manual contains 15 documents and covers the full range of licences and ratings. It helps to explain the contents of the Aircrew Regulation and also gives standardisation and best practice guidance.

The FEM will continually evolve over time and a process will be established to seek feedback from industry to enable updates and improvments.
